    Okay, I googled again and found an article quoting former contestants on these matters. They're kept at Ponderosa until the point when jury members are expected, then shipped off somewhere else. I figured there would probably be some sort of separation between the groups. And it's depressing, fun, interesting all mixed together. And the game continues with most now trying to push their agendas and influence each other as to who should win. Yeah, sounds like a blast.

    There are usually Ponderosa videos posted on YT that show these very things. I do wish they'd incorporate some of the footage into the show a la Big Brother but there's a lot to get through on any given episode so I get why they don't. Probst addressed this in an interview a few days ago. With only 42 minutes per episode, editing has a lot of footage that needs to be pared down so things often get left out. At least, this is how they spin it.
